Fancamp Exploration Ltd.: Partial Magpie Drill Hole Results


VANCOUVER, BRITISH COLUMBIA--(Marketwire - Nov. 23, 2011) - Fancamp Exploration Ltd. (TSX VENTURE:FNC) is pleased to announce the following assay results from the 2011 drill programme on its 46.7% owned Magpie titaniferous magnetite deposit. The six holes selected are from the southern and central part of the #2 Deposit, with its historic non NI 43-101 compliant 912,474,000 tons of 43.10% Fe, 10.60% TiO2, 1.55% Cr. The holes present a range of intersection lengths typical of the Deposit and core lengths are considered close to true width for 60° E inclined holes. The Deposit remains open at depth. Two of the holes were stopped in mineralization due to technical difficulties.

Final results from the balance of the thirty one hole, 8,124 metre Summer 2011 programme will be announced on receipt of all assays, including V205 values, estimated for the second week in December.

Given these delays, completion of the NI 43-101 report and recommendations is expected in Q1 2012. Planning for the IPO is still on track, with a target date in mid Q1.

The foregoing historical resource estimates were completed prior to the implementation of the NI 43-101 requirements. Given the quality of the historic work completed by J.R. Mowat of Stratmat in 1960, the Company believes the resource estimates to be both relevant and reliable. However, a qualified person has not completed sufficient work to classify the historic mineral resources as current mineral resources, and is not treating the historic resources as current. Hence, they should not be relied upon.
